Sun Rises Over VR Horizon
Sun Microsystems has acquired the technology and patent portfolio of VPL Research, the legendary virtual reality company founded by VR guru Jaron Lanier. Sun, which plans to apply the VPL technology to its Java 3D API, has also joined the VRML Consortium.

Bell's Procurement Process Takes To The Skies
Bell Helicopter's Knowledge System Group has implemented an expert system to automate the procurement of individual parts in the manufacture of helicopters.

MNT's Software Agents Help Spread The News
Newspaper publisher MediaNews Technologies has standardized on an intelligent agent-based solution to bring the Internet to the 100+ newspapers it supports throughout the U.S.

Philips Medical Takes Its Knowledge Out In The Field
Philips Medical Systems has implemented a knowledge-based solution to improve the level of performance of its field service engineers.

Virtual Training Provides A Smoother Ride for BART
Lawrence Livermore National Laboratory has been awarded a contract to develop virtual reality-based training for BART (Bay Area Rapid Transit) personnel.

Air Force Research Lab Develops Digital Library
The U.S. Air Force Research Laboratory's Technical Library is using advanced pattern recognition to design its virtual library information system.

IBM Launches Business Intelligence Initiative
IBM has unveiled an integrated portfolio of industry-specific data analysis and data mining tools, which utilize such intelligent technologies as fuzzy logic, pattern matching and biometrics.
